Some features of an ideal Backup WordPress plugin:
- A good backup plugin will take a complete copy of your web files and databases. Some plugins only backup individual content instead of a whole site.
- A smart backup plugin takes backup in the incremental methods by creating a copy of your site in small packets of files. This way, it won’t slow down the server and works quickly.
- A backup plugin that stores its file in multiple locations in encrypted form is very secure.
- Plugins that offer third-party storage into different cloud servers and drive files are very prudent. So that you won’t lose your data if any server goes down.
- Make sure your plugin takes scheduled backup. This way, it will automatically update files at regular intervals.
- A plugin that takes real-time backup is good. It will synchronize your files with recent updates.
- Dedicated support is a must if you face difficulty backing up your files.
- A better backup plugin features file restoration and migration options, too.

UpdraftPlus

It has never been so easy to backup and restores a website. Thanks to the best free WordPress backup plugin called UpdaftPlus. The most popular plugin installed by more than 3 million users worldwide.
The free version backs up your website’s complete files and database. You can store your backup on Google Drive, Rackspace Cloud, FTP, UpdraftVault, etc.
The files, database, plugins, and themes on your website can back up manually or automatically. It is a cool alternative for novices. But as your site grows, you’ll upgrade it to the premium edition to increase the essential features.
Its pro version also has OneDrive, Microsoft Azure, SFTP, Google Cloud Storage, WebDAV, SCP, and Backblaze B2.
Besides, this pro version also has an addon called Migrator, which allows simple website duplication or migration with an encrypted database. Beyond that, you will get personal support in the premium version. Allows you to do quick restoration from the WordPress admin area.
This backup plugin also supports the multisite network, which you can protect with a password, which only trusted users could access. In addition, UpdraftPlus offers an addon called UpdraftCentral. This addon is in charge of remotely maintaining, updating, and backing up many of your websites from a single location. While the premium plugin has a cloud version and gets hosted, the free version is self-hosted.
Instead of taking a chance with all of your content, you can make a “UpdraftClone.” It will xerox your website as a clone, which you can use to assess with differences. But, once you’re finished, you can throw it away.
BackWPup

BackWPup is another WordPress free backup plugin with many features. It is used by over 700,000+ users and can back up your WordPress site completely. Also very effortless to use. To restore, you only need to extract the data from one backup zip file.
The ability to maintain the database is one of the features that distinguish this plugin as unique. BackWPup offers the opportunity to check and repair the database, too, to optimize it. Only the network administrator can work on a multisite basis.
This plugin backs up your data while being saved to many servers, including FTP, Dropbox, S3, Microsoft Azure, and RackSpace. Furthermore, when your data gets restored, you can access your installed plugins in a file that BackWPup will create for you.
You can backup more sites with the premium version, which offers Google Drive and Amazon Glacier. The pro version also makes data restoration incredibly simple. You only need to log in to the backend of your WordPress website to restore everything quickly. A standalone app is also available for this feature. Finally, you can encrypt backup archives using the BackWPup premium and restore them from these encrypted backups.
Jetpack

The most famous free WordPress Backup plugin used by more than 5 million users is the Jetpack backups. It is developed by Automattic, a concern of WordPress co-founder. So you can trust this plugin without any doubt. If your website collapses, you can quickly restore your site to the newer version. Thanks to the feature, it automatically saves your site changes to the backup. Furthermore, the plugin allows 2-factor authentication to protect your website. Besides, you can backup and restore from your mobile app also.
Your website quickly returns to normal with the help of this plugin. You can also undo modifications to return to a previous site version if you don’t like the updates. It even offers an activity log to see what has been done on your site. This way, you’ll know who’s responsible for breaching your site. Security scans and other potent features are also included in the pro version of Jetpack subscriptions. Unfortunately, the free version lacks many features, even multisite backup. You will always get a prompt to buy a premium subscription to activate other options. But you can manually disable all the unnecessary features except backups, so your site doesn’t get slower.
Jetpack is very helpful for the WooCommerce website. It enables you to update all orders and goods while restoring your site to any previous state. Unfortunately, the plugin allows backup for only 30 days. To get unlimited backup, you need to buy their expensive plan.
BlogVault

BlogVault is one of the best WordPress backup plugins with free cloud storage and a staging environment. Allows you to handle everything from seamless migration to management of the entire website. It facilitates straightforward maintenance and management of multiple sites. Staging or cloning a website takes a single click. You can run tests on the staged clone to keep your website safe.
This plugin boasts over a million successful restorations, with a 100% success rate. Over 450,000 sites have used BlogVault to back up data, while the plugin is compatible with over 10,000 web hosts. The record size of the most extensive website backed up using this plugin was a whopping 330GB. The support for the plugin is premium too. You can back up all sites if you operate on a multisite basis. Besides, suppose you wish to look into issues with your website. In that case, a change log is available where you can detect your flaws precisely.
Owners of WooCommerce shops will love BlogVault, which guarantees real-time backup on all orders as they take place. This plugin restores all eCommerce shop data within a year of backup archives. Offsite storage remains protected around the clock. The developer continually works on the functionalities to give all customers a seamless experience. You can also access all backups anytime from an independent dashboard.
WPBackitUp

Suppose you’re tired of worrying about losing your website to malware or personal errors. In that case, the WPBackitUp plugin will take the burden off your shoulders. This free plugin handles backing up 30,000+ sites with no coding knowledge, FTP or cPanel required.
WPBackitUp has a single click button that is enough to back up an entire site, regardless of size. If you feel like you don’t need to back up some of the stuff on your website, this plugin allows you to select what you want to get backed up. You will find your backups in the form of compressed zip files. These backups may include plugins, themes, databases, uploads, and media files. Even for the free version, the support is professional and easy to access.
With the premium version of WPBackitUp, you get some extras, including an automatic backup schedule that will operate when you choose. Backing up your site won’t stop you from carrying out other tasks as it can continue in the background. Regardless of your backup size, you can quickly restore it from your dashboard. Moreover, you can restore your backup to a different WordPress version or move your website to a different domain, host, or table prefix. With the pro version, support will get you around the queue and serve you quickly.
Duplicator

If you need a WordPress backup plugin trusted by millions of users, look no further than Duplicator. As the name sounds, your WordPress files can be easily duplicated in zip format with the plugin. So you can download and keep them locally. Although it is well known for WordPress migration, it also has a strong backup capability. In addition, the plugin supports other cloud storage services, including Dropbox, G Drive, Amazon S3, and OneDrive.
Once you’ve made a Duplicator package, you can use it to replace an outdated website quickly. Beyond that, your new pages get instantly published on your new domain and are available for browsing! However, it is not the ideal WordPress backup solution for a site that regularly changes its version. It would help if you had some technical knowledge because you cannot automate scheduled backups with it unless you buy the Premium version.
Using Duplicator’s ability to copy your pre-configured sites is one of its unique features. Duplicator lets you create a single website and bundle it up quickly. You can manually customize your preferred themes or plugins. Using this method, you can move your sites to different locations without any changes.
WPvivid

WPvivid is one of the quickest, safest, and most reliable backup plugins for WordPress websites.
You can operate WPvivid backup for multiple sites from the dashboard of your leading WordPress site. It is helpful if you want to remove a website from the network and run it independently. This plugin’s perquisites is the ability to create a staging environment. This environment allows you to manipulate a clone site and develop it without limitations, with no fear of corrupting the actual site. The backup schedules are more advanced, and you can customize them. You can migrate the backup by use of remote storage. Restoring your site is also possible from a remote repository.
If you so wish, you can move your entire site to a new domain with one click. You can even migrate the clone site to a new domain or subdirectory. The storage locations supported are Dropbox, DigitalOcean Spaces, Google Drive, SFTP, FTP, Microsoft OneDrive, and Amazon S3. You may set the number of backups you want to retain after restoration. WPvivid accommodates the splitting of a backup if you don’t want to have it all together. Once the plugin completes specific operations, such as backing up your site, you get an instant email report. Its responsive design allows you to operate it from any device.
BackupGuard

With 60,000+ active installations, BackupGuard is one of the best options if you need to backup, restore, and migrate your WordPress site. Also, this plugin doesn’t limit the number of times you can back up.
The free version will back up your files and database, together or separately. It also allows you to choose which folders and database tables to backup. Your files and databases are available for restoration whenever you need them. You can then choose to restore specific files or databases or restore the entire site. If you want, you can download backups onto your computer. To restore data, all you need to do is upload to import backups, with no need for FTP. You can cancel the backup process at any point. You can select specific paths and database tables to exclude from the backups.
With the BackupGuard premium, you can migrate the backup from one domain to another. In the free version, you can set automatic backup schedules. However, you can also choose variable backup frequencies in the paid version. You can back up and restore from Google Drive, Dropbox, OneDrive, Amazon S3, SFTP, and FTP. BackupGuard accommodates the custom naming of backups. You can also specify the number of backups you need to keep on the server.
WP Database Backup

You may schedule automatic backups for your website using WP Database Backup. These backups are available for download from your WordPress dashboard. It is your go-to plugin for manual and automatic database backups. In addition, this plugin has a feature for searching and sorting database backup for smooth handling. Both backups and restorations only need one click and occur on Dropbox, email, FTP, Google Drive, and Amazon S3.
As easy as downloading backups (from the WordPress dashboard), installing the plugin is just as easy. For comfortable use of the plugin, it has adequate documentation. The premium features include compatibility with multisite handling. The backup listing for WP Database Backup has pagination. The log files in the backup are easy to download.
In the settings, you can set the plugin to delete the oldest backup files automatically. The plugin can report activities to whichever email you may choose. Your backed-up files are available as zip folders with the site’s name. So, you can sort and search backups based on date or size. WP Database Backup supports the migration and cloning of a website. You can choose to exclude tables from your backups and even change the name of the backup folders. The support is exceptional, and the updates are regular.
WP Time Capsule

WP Time Capsule is ideal if you want to back up only your most current files other than your complete CMS site. It allows your site to backup to your preferred cloud storage services, such as G Drive, Amazon S3, etc. Using the Staging tool, you can see your adjustments as they change in real-time.
Since WP Time Capsule doesn’t zip or compress your backup files, so it uses fewer server resources, which is its main advantage.
To begin using it, install the free plugin, create an account on WP Time Capsule, and then link the cloud application with your plugin. You can use it to transmit your WordPress backup files wherever you’d like. You can choose a time for backing up your recently updated files after finishing a full backup. Alternate backup frequencies include every six, daily, and twelve hours. If an update results in unintended changes, the plugin automatically performs a backup before each update. To restore it, all you have to do is click.
With the help of this plugin, you may encrypt your database backups to increase security and make them GDPR compliant. Now, you may easily move or clone your site to a different location using the WPTC backup. To experience better features, you can buy their lite version of the pro plugin to take advantage of more features. The only premium plugin that offers a free basic subscription and lets you back up two websites is this one.
